Midsummer is approaching, and more and more patients with dyshidrotic eczema are visiting dermatology departments in hospitals across the country.

Small blisters appeared on his palms and fingers, and there was peeling in many places. The affected areas were very itchy, which seriously affected his normal work and life. He was worried that the disease would be transmitted to his family, so he rushed to the hospital for treatment.

After careful examination by Li Yang, the attending dermatologist, it was finally confirmed to be dyshidrotic eczema, and medication was prescribed for Xiao Yang. When Xiao Yang learned that dyshidrotic eczema was not contagious, he finally put his mind at ease.

Li Yang said that every summer, the hospital receives about 10 patients with dyshidrosis like Xiao Yang every day, and most of them can recover after simple treatment. He reminded that dyshidrosis can mostly heal on its own, and if the condition is serious, please go to a regular hospital's dermatology department for treatment in time.

What is sweat herpes

Dyshidrosis is a special type of eczema that occurs more frequently in summer. Common symptoms include small blisters on the palms that are slightly above the skin surface, with varying degrees of itching and burning sensations, which usually occur regularly every year.

Causes of sweat herpes

The cause of the disease is still unclear, but it may be related to multiple factors.

Genetic factors: Relevant studies have shown that dyshidrotic eczema may be inherited as an autosomal dominant trait and may occur in families.

Local contact irritation: Alloy products containing metallic nickel and chromium, the compound potassium dichromate and some spices may also cause sweat herpes.

Physical factors: People with allergies or hyperhidrosis are prone to dyshidrosis, especially those with hyperhidrosis, where the incidence rate is 2.5 times that of normal people.

Psychological factors: Mental stress, staying up late, fatigue, etc. can also easily induce dyshidrosis.

Can blisters be popped?

It is not recommended to puncture the blisters. Generally, the blisters will be gradually absorbed by the human body. If they are punctured, inadequate disinfection may cause fungal infection.

What is the difference between dyshidrotic eczema and tinea pedis?

Tinea pedis is caused by fungal infection, usually occurs on one hand or foot, asymmetrically, and is contagious. Dyshidrotic eczema is usually symmetrically distributed on both hands and feet, is not contagious, and is common on the sides of the fingers. In severe cases, it will grow on the palms and soles of the feet. Dermatologists will take the patient's dandruff for fungal examination. If the result shows that the fungus is positive, it can generally be diagnosed as tinea pedis.

Treatment of sweat herpes

1. Systemic treatment (oral medication). Usually used for patients with severe itching. Prednisone acetate 20-30 mg/day, for 5-7 days; can also be combined with antihistamines such as loratadine, cetirizine, etc. If the effect is still unsatisfactory, immunosuppressants such as methotrexate and azathioprine may be needed.

2. Topical medications. During the blister stage, calamine lotion can be applied externally; after desquamation occurs, glucocorticoid ointments (such as triamcinolone acetonide urea ointment, etc.) can be applied externally; for those with repeated local desquamation, dryness and pain, 2%-5% salicylic acid ointment, 10% urea fat, etc. can be applied externally.

3. Physical therapy. High-voltage radiotherapy, PUVA, etc. have certain effects on stubborn dyshidrosis herpes that are not responsive to other treatments.

How to prevent the occurrence of sweat herpes

Avoid contact with alloy products containing nickel and chromium, such as eyeglass frames, belt buckles, etc. It is recommended to choose mild and non-irritating hand soap, shampoo, detergent, etc., or wear gloves for washing. Maintain a good attitude, avoid excessive stress, and don't stay up late.
